Things to do in Pioche?
Living in Pioche, NV is a unique experience. Nestled in Lincoln County near the Utah border, it's a rural town with plenty of outdoor activities to enjoy. The views of the snow-capped mountains and vast desert are breathtaking. There are many natural wonders nearby like the Red Cliffs, Cave Valley, and Delamar Lake. You can also explore ghost towns like Silver Reef or nearby historical sites such as St Joseph’s Catholic Church. With a population of only 1,220 people as of 2020, it’s an ideal place for small-town living that allows you to get away from it all and enjoy nature at its finest. It’s a peaceful and friendly community with locals who always welcome visitors warmly!

Things to do in Sedona?
Sedona is a city located in Yavapai County Arizona boasting close to 11 thousand people. Here you can find plenty of activities to take part in - from experiencing its majestic red rock formations like Cathedral Rock or Bell Rock perfect for some outdoor fun to taking a tour of one of the many art galleries located here; plus explore the unique culinary scene found along its main street for some truly delicious treats!
